This document discusses how non-profits can use social media and the web to engage volunteers. It provides statistics on internet and social media usage and notes that platforms like Facebook, Twitter, LinkedIn and YouTube can be used to share information, educate others, network, and advocate. Some challenges of using social media include losing control of conversations and balancing organizational identity with personal identities. The document recommends establishing an identity and interacting with others rather than focusing only on the organization. It provides examples of how non-profits can use various social media platforms and lists resources for non-profit technology.
